Flood & Peterson Insurance, an independent insurance broker based in Greeley, Colo., has inducted employee Sean Gingerich into the company’s Century Club, which recognizes top employees for their work.
Gingerich, a four-year employee, was honored for his extraordinary ability to integrate the company’s business philosophy throughout his work with clients.
In addition to his clients’ activities, Gingerich is a board member for the Greeley Transitional House, a homeless shelter offering emergency and transitional shelter, case management and follow-up programs for homeless families. He also serves on the Risk Management Committee for the Boy Scout’s Longs Peak Council.
